Southampton: a potted history, part 2

by Martin Brisland. Roman Southampton The Roman conquest of southern England started in 43CE under Emperor Claudius lasting until 84CE after the defeat of Boudica’s army. One early military crossing is thought to be from Boulogne to the Southampton or Chichester area.   The Antonine Itinerary VII,  (a register of...

NHS National Emergency Day of Action to be held in Southampton

An NHS National Emergency Day of Action is being held next Saturday (February 26). In Southampton, the event, organised by Southampton Action, will see protesters assemble at The Bargate at 1.30pm, before marching through Above Bar, returning to The Bargate for a rally at 2.30pm.
